OVERVIEW: NSTP 1 covers topics through big sessions in campus that will tap on the students' enthusiasm and idealism for nation-building, leadership and civic involvement. Combining active reflection in a creative dynamic learning environment, it prepares the students into actual community service in NSTP 2.
The need for preparing the youth for their duties as citizens via the National Service Training Program (NSTP) cannot be over-emphasized. As embodied in Republic Act No. 9163, the NSTP Law of 2011 has herd a new direction in training the Filipino youth for the duties and responsibilities of citizenship. This citizenship program purports to prepare the youth for their primordial tasks as nation-builders and citizen-soldiers in response to the clarion call of the times.
As an educational program and a curricular requirement, it is aimed at transforming the youth into productive assets for local and national development. Based on the findings from history that there are much to be expected from the intrinsic and potential value of the young Filipino, the Program is designed to develop knowledge, skills and values in order for them to become good citizens.
Offered on the first semester of the school year. All freshmen students are required to take NSTP 1 as a pre-requisite for their NSTP 2 which is offered on the second semester of the same school year.
